    Abstract: A connector for connecting at a proximal end of the connector along a connection direction includes a contact section adapted to fix at least one contact element, a base section, and an arm extending from the base section substantially along the connection direction, wherein the arm includes at least one securing element for securing the connector against the connection direction, and wherein the base section is located closer to a distal end of the connector than the contact section, the distal end being opposite to the proximal end along the connection direction. A connection assembly includes the connector and a mating connector. A connection group includes the connection assembly and a bulkhead that receives the connection assembly.

    Abstract: A cable connector assembly comprises a cable connection module and a shell module connectable thereto. The cable connection module includes a center conductor, a first insulation housing in which the center conductor is disposed, and a second insulation housing slidably fitted around the first insulation housing. The first insulation housing includes a guiding member sized to slidably guide an inner conductor of a cable assembly therethrough and into the center conductor. The shell module includes a metal shell connectable with the second insulation member. The cable connection module and the shell module are adapted such that, when the cable connection module and the shell module are assembled together with the cable assembly, a braid of the cable assembly fitted around the inner conductor of the cable assembly is fixed outside of the first insulation housing.

    Abstract: A cable connector includes an outer shell, an outer electrical conductor mounted within the outer shell and defining a first through hole, an insulating housing disposed inside the outer electrical conductor and defining a second through hole, an inner electrical conductor disposed inside the insulating housing and defining an insertion cavity and a connection hole communicating with the insertion cavity, a fastener mounted at least partially in the connection hole and operable to fasten a center conductor of the cable inserted into the insertion cavity, and an insulating ring fitted over the outer circumferential surface of the electrical conductor. The insulating ring is movable between a shielding position in which the first through hole is covered and a non-shielding position in which the first through hole is uncovered to allow the fastener to be exposed from the first and second through holes aligned with each other.

    Abstract: A driving method for an electronic device is provided. The electronic device includes a touch display panel, and a display surface of the touch display panel is divided into multiple application launching regions. The driving method includes: determining a movement trajectory of a touch point that is at least partially overlapped with the appearance identifier of an application program; and in a case where an end point of the movement trajectory is located in one of the multiple application launching regions, displaying an application interface of the application program in the application launching region in which the end point of the movement trajectory is located.

    Abstract: An electrical connector includes a base portion, a tail portion extending from a first side of the base portion, a serpentine portion having a first end connected to a second side of the base portion opposite to the first side, a movable head portion connected to a second end of the serpentine portion, and a housing in which an accommodation chamber is formed to accommodate the serpentine portion. The housing has a first end connected with the base portion and a second end provided with a limiting portion confining the serpentine portion within the accommodation chamber. The head portion is movable so as to pass through the limiting portion. The electrical connector is made of a single piece of metal.

    Abstract: An electrical connector includes a housing having contact chambers between a top and a bottom configured to be mounted to a circuit board. A rear wall of the housing includes lead slots open at the top to receive leads of an electrical component. The electrical connector includes a cover coupled to the top of the housing above the leads. The electrical connector includes contacts received in corresponding contact chambers. Each contact includes a base having a solder pad at a bottom configured to be soldered to a circuit board conductor of the circuit board. Each contact includes contact beams extending from the base to form a socket proximate to the top of the housing that receives the lead of the electrical component from above to electrically connect to the lead of the electrical component.
